An outdoor, eye-level photograph captures the entrance to the Al-Fayhaa Water Sports Club in Rukn ad-Din Municipality, Damascus, Syria. The scene is illuminated by the soft light of either dawn or dusk, casting a sky filled with layered clouds in shades of orange, pink, and light blue. The central subject is a robust, light-colored architectural gate structure, featuring a large, truncated arch with a prominent, illuminated circular element at its peak. Below the arch, a horizontal frieze displays text, including partially visible English words "Swimming for bronze" and Arabic script translating to "Al-Fayhaa Water Sports Club." The gate is flanked by multiple square concrete planters containing small palm trees or similar dark green foliage. In the foreground, a dark asphalt road occupies the lower left quadrant, while a paved curb line runs along the right side, adjacent to the planters. A tall, dark streetlamp post is visible on the far left, extending upwards. Towards the left background, a light-colored sedan is partially visible, parked on the side of the road, behind several low concrete barriers. No individuals are present in the visible area of the photograph, and no specific actions or interactions are depicted.
